How is SaaS Different from Traditional Software? Key Insights

SaaS

Software as a Service (SaaS) and traditional software offer different experiences. SaaS operates online, while traditional software installs on your device.

Understanding these differences helps in making better software choices. SaaS is like renting software; you access it via the internet. Traditional software, on the other hand, is like owning it; you install it on your computer. This difference affects cost, updates, and accessibility.

SaaS usually requires a subscription, providing regular updates and easy access from anywhere. Traditional software often involves a one-time purchase, with updates needing manual installation. Knowing these distinctions can help you decide which type fits your needs best. Dive in to learn more about how SaaS stands apart from traditional software.

Introduction To Saas And Traditional Software

In the realm of software, two primary models exist: SaaS and traditional software. Both serve unique purposes and have distinct features. Understanding the differences between them can help you make informed decisions.

Definition Of Saas

SaaS stands for Software as a Service. It is a cloud-based service. Users access the software over the internet. They do not need to install or maintain it. The service provider manages updates and security. Examples include Google Workspace and Salesforce.

Definition Of Traditional Software

Traditional software requires installation on a computer. Users often purchase a license to use it. It runs locally on the device. Users must handle updates and maintenance. Examples include Microsoft Office and Adobe Photoshop.

How is SaaS Different from Traditional Software? Key Insights

Credit: www.simform.com

Deployment And Accessibility

Deployment and accessibility significantly distinguish SaaS from traditional software. They affect how users access and interact with the software. Understanding these differences helps businesses make informed decisions.

Cloud-based Saas

SaaS, or Software as a Service, is hosted on the cloud. Users access it through a web browser. This model eliminates the need for physical installation. It provides flexibility and convenience. Users can access the software from any device with internet access. Updates and maintenance happen automatically on the server-side. This reduces the need for manual interventions. Cloud-based SaaS supports scalability. Businesses can easily adjust their subscription plans based on their needs.

On-premises Traditional Software

Traditional software requires on-site installation. Users must install it on individual computers or local servers. This model often involves a one-time purchase or a perpetual license. Accessibility is limited to the physical location of the installation. Updates and maintenance need manual installation. This can lead to downtime and extra costs. On-premises software offers more control over data and infrastructure. It may be preferred by businesses with strict compliance requirements.

Cost Structure

Understanding the cost structure is crucial when comparing SaaS (Software as a Service) to traditional software. Each model has a unique approach to pricing that can affect your budget and long-term financial planning. Let’s explore these differences in detail.

Subscription Model

SaaS typically follows a subscription model. Users pay a regular fee, often monthly or annually. This fee covers the use of the software, updates, and support. The subscription model spreads the cost over time. It reduces the initial financial burden. For businesses, this can mean more predictable expenses. It also allows easier scaling as needs change.

One-time Purchase

Traditional software usually involves a one-time purchase. Users pay a large upfront fee to own the software. This cost often includes a license for a specific number of users or devices. After the purchase, users may need to pay for updates or additional features. The one-time purchase model can be a significant initial investment. It might also lead to unpredictable expenses later on.

Maintenance And Updates

Maintenance and updates are crucial aspects that distinguish SaaS from traditional software. Keeping software up-to-date ensures security, functionality, and user satisfaction. Understanding how these updates are managed can help you decide which option suits your needs better.

Automatic Updates In Saas

SaaS (Software as a Service) offers automatic updates. Users don’t need to manually check for updates or download patches. The service provider handles everything. This includes bug fixes, security patches, and new features. Automatic updates ensure that you always have the latest version. They also reduce the risk of security vulnerabilities. Less downtime and fewer disruptions make SaaS more convenient.

Manual Updates In Traditional Software

Traditional software usually requires manual updates. Users must download and install updates themselves. This can be time-consuming. Sometimes, updates may be overlooked. This can lead to security risks and outdated features. Manual updates also mean users need to check for compatibility issues. They may need technical support to resolve these. Traditional software maintenance can be more complex and demanding.

Scalability And Flexibility

Scalability and flexibility are crucial elements in software solutions. They determine how well a system can grow and adapt to changing business needs. Both SaaS and traditional software offer different approaches to scalability and flexibility. Understanding these differences can help you choose the right solution for your business.

Scalability With Saas

SaaS stands for Software as a Service. It is a cloud-based solution. SaaS offers unmatched scalability. You can easily scale up or down based on your needs. There is no need for additional hardware. Upgrades happen automatically. This ensures you always have the latest features. SaaS providers handle all the backend infrastructure. This reduces the burden on your IT team. SaaS can handle varying workloads without performance issues.

Scalability With Traditional Software

Traditional software is installed on local servers or individual computers. Scaling traditional software requires significant effort. You need to purchase and set up new hardware. Software installations and upgrades can be time-consuming. Your IT team needs to manage these tasks. This can lead to higher costs and longer downtimes. Traditional software often struggles with sudden spikes in demand. This may affect performance and user experience.

How is SaaS Different from Traditional Software? Key Insights

Credit: www.bundledocs.com

Security Considerations

Security considerations are crucial when evaluating software solutions. SaaS (Software as a Service) and traditional software have different approaches to security. Understanding these differences helps in making informed decisions.

Security In Saas

SaaS providers handle security on behalf of their clients. They invest heavily in security infrastructure. Data is stored in secure, remote servers. Regular updates and patches are applied automatically. This ensures that the latest security measures are always in place. Encryption protocols protect data during transmission and storage. Multi-factor authentication adds an extra layer of security.

Security In Traditional Software

Traditional software requires users to manage their own security. This includes installing updates and patches manually. Users must ensure their infrastructure is secure. This can be challenging for small businesses with limited resources. Data is usually stored on local servers. This makes it vulnerable to physical theft or damage. Security measures depend on the user’s expertise. This can lead to inconsistencies and vulnerabilities.

Customization And Integration

Customization and integration are crucial aspects of any software solution. They allow businesses to mold the software to their specific needs. SaaS and traditional software offer different levels of flexibility in these areas. Understanding these differences helps in making informed decisions.

Customization Options In Saas

SaaS platforms often provide user-friendly interfaces for customization. Users can easily change settings to suit their needs. Most SaaS solutions offer a range of plug-ins and add-ons. These tools enhance functionality without needing deep technical skills.

Many SaaS providers update their software regularly. These updates often include new customization features. This ensures that the software evolves with your needs. Users benefit from new features without extra cost or effort.

SaaS also supports integration with various third-party services. This is usually straightforward and quick. Businesses can connect their SaaS tools with existing systems. This ensures seamless data flow and operational efficiency.

Customization Options In Traditional Software

Traditional software often requires significant technical expertise for customization. This usually involves coding and deep system modifications. Businesses might need to hire specialized developers for this task. This can be both time-consuming and expensive.

Customizing traditional software can lead to compatibility issues. Upgrading the software might require redoing customizations. This could result in additional costs and downtime. Unlike SaaS, traditional software updates are less frequent. Users might miss out on the latest features and improvements.

Integration with third-party services is more complex with traditional software. It often requires custom coding and thorough testing. This makes the process longer and potentially more error-prone. Businesses need to plan and allocate resources for these integrations.

User Experience

The user experience plays a crucial role in determining the success of any software. This is true whether it’s a SaaS platform or traditional software. How users interact with a software platform can significantly impact their productivity and overall satisfaction. Let’s explore the user experience differences between SaaS and traditional software.

User Experience In Saas

SaaS, or Software as a Service, offers a unique user experience. Here are some key aspects:

  • Accessibility: SaaS applications are accessible from any device with internet access.
  • User Interface: The interfaces are often more modern and intuitive.
  • Updates: Users receive automatic updates with new features and security patches.
  • Support: SaaS providers usually offer round-the-clock support.

These features make SaaS platforms user-friendly and convenient. Users do not need to worry about manual updates or compatibility issues.

User Experience In Traditional Software

Traditional software offers a different user experience. Key aspects include:

  • Installation: Users need to install the software on their devices.
  • Maintenance: Users must handle updates and patches themselves.
  • Access: The software is typically accessible only on specific devices.
  • Support: Support might be limited to business hours or require additional fees.

This approach can be less convenient for users. They need to manage installations, updates, and sometimes face limited support options.

Aspect SaaS Traditional Software
Accessibility Any device with internet Specific installed devices
User Interface Modern and intuitive Varies, often outdated
Updates Automatic Manual
Support 24/7 availability Limited, often extra cost

In summary, the user experience of SaaS is generally more seamless and user-friendly. Traditional software can be more cumbersome and require more user involvement.

Choosing The Right Solution

Choosing the right software solution can be overwhelming. Both SaaS and traditional software have their pros and cons. Understanding these differences can help you make an informed decision.

Assessing Business Needs

Start by assessing your business needs. Identify the tasks and processes that need automation. Think about your budget. Consider your team’s technical expertise. Evaluate the scalability of your business. Each business has unique requirements. Tailoring your choice to these needs is crucial.

Comparing Saas And Traditional Software

Compare SaaS and traditional software based on several factors. SaaS solutions are hosted online. They require no physical installation. They are usually subscription-based. This can reduce upfront costs. Traditional software often requires a one-time purchase. It may need physical installation on each device.

SaaS offers automatic updates. You always have the latest features. Traditional software updates can be manual. This might require extra effort and time. SaaS solutions provide flexibility. They are accessible from any device with internet. Traditional software may be limited to specific devices.

Security is another point of comparison. SaaS providers handle security. They often have advanced measures in place. With traditional software, you are responsible for security. This can be a challenge if you lack technical expertise. SaaS solutions can scale easily with your business. Traditional software might need additional purchases to scale.

Customer support is also a consideration. SaaS providers usually offer continuous support. Traditional software might come with limited support. Evaluate these factors against your business needs. Choose the solution that aligns best with your goals.

How is SaaS Different from Traditional Software? Key Insights

Credit: www.linkedin.com

Frequently Asked Questions

What Is Saas?

SaaS stands for Software as a Service. It delivers software applications over the internet. Users access it via web browsers. It eliminates the need for physical installations.

How Does Saas Differ From Traditional Software?

SaaS is hosted online, while traditional software is installed locally. SaaS requires no maintenance from users. Traditional software often demands ongoing updates and support.

Why Choose Saas Over Traditional Software?

SaaS offers easy access, cost efficiency, and scalability. Users avoid installation hassles and maintenance. It allows for remote work and collaboration effortlessly.

Is Saas More Cost-effective?

Yes, SaaS often reduces costs. It eliminates the need for expensive hardware and maintenance. Subscription models offer flexibility and predictability in spending.

Conclusion

SaaS offers flexibility and cost-efficiency compared to traditional software. It eliminates the need for extensive hardware. Updates are automatic, saving time and effort. With SaaS, collaboration is easier due to cloud-based access. Traditional software may still suit some needs, but SaaS is gaining popularity.

Choose based on your specific requirements. Embrace the right solution for your business growth. Both options have their unique advantages and potential limitations. Evaluate your needs to make an informed decision.

Leave a Comment